studio go to acoustic strings
the martin strings are a classic in terms of tone, they're my go to in the studio for recording acoustic guitars. I put a fresh set on all the guitars i record and they shine through the mix every single time.
No cons found yet, maybe they can be a little bit too much in terms of tone if the acoustic you're recording is just a backing track and not a the main one, in that case you may wanna be careful in mic positioning and sound processing.

Good for the buck
I change my strings on a regular basis because on average I perform 2-3 times per week. I have used many types of strings in the past for my martin OM acoustic. However these light gauge strings are great and originally bought them because i needed some light strings as my fingers were sore due to playing 3 nights on the run. However I really like them, nice & warm, great sound, great for rhythm playing and solos! I would recommend these, and so far they've lasted well without any string fade, or change in sound.
